Universal PreKindergarten (UPK) and Transitional Kindergarten (TK)

  • Per the California Department of Education, UPK will bring together programs across early learning and K-12, relying heavily on Universal Transitional Kindergarten (UTK) and California State Preschool Program (CSPP), as well as Head Start, community-based organizations (CBOs), and private preschool. 

     

    Universal means that by 2025–26, regardless of background, race, zip code, immigration status, or income level – every child – has access to a quality learning experience the year before Kindergarten.

California Credentials

  • California Prepared Teachers

    Upon completion of a credentialing program, you will receive notification of that approved program’s online recommendation and instructions for final steps and payment. Additionally, you will receive an email from the Commission on Teacher Credentialing regarding your recommendation. This email will also provide information on how to complete your application. Child Development Permits

  • Child Development Permits are available at various levels. Each level has one or more ways to qualify. Individuals must meet all of the requirements listed in one of the available options. Individuals should review all available options and complete the one that best reflects their own education and/or experience.
